Of course the stats are going to vary according to your server materials, but here's a couple of examples of what i've made on Sunrunner - probably better out there

Elite Carbine: 142-219 spd 3.9 wound 31.4 range mod -35 +33 -50 HAMS 63/81/56
Laser Carbine: 73-307 spd 4.0 wound 28.1 range mods -45 +28 -40 HAMS 61/78/55

My Elite actually got a great speed slice, and is now 2.7 I incap myself really quick with this thing if i forget to buff.
